Rihanna in her first interview since the altercation with ex boyfriend Chris Brown. Part of the interview aired this Morning Thursday November 5th on Good Morning America with Dianne Sawyer. In the interview Rihanna stated "That's embarrassing that that's the type of person that I fell in love with,""[I was] so far in love, so unconditional that I went back. It's humiliating to say this happened. To accept that? It's a traumatizing experience."
"I stayed. I even went back after he beat me, which was wrong," she admitted. "But again ... I'm a human being, and people put me on a very unrealistic pedestal. And all these expectations, I'm not perfect. Also it's pretty natural for that to be the first reaction. ... It's completely normal to go back. You start lying to yourself. The minute the physical wounds go away you want this thing to go away. This is a memory you don't want to have ever again."
